Paul DelVecchio, widely known as Pauly D, and his close friend Jennifer Jenkins, known as JWoww, rose to fame together on the reality series Jersey Shore. Their long-running friendship, nightlife presence, and television exposure have kept them relevant across multiple seasons and spinoff projects.

Pauly D JWoww Nightlife Influence
Pauly D and JWoww became symbols of the Jersey Shore nightlife scene, frequently featured in club promos and event marketing. Their appearances helped define the energetic club culture that the show portrayed.
Event organizers leveraged their visibility to boost attendance, and their names appeared in promotional materials across multiple venues. This synergy between television personalities and nightlife revenue remained strong for several years.

How did Pauly D and JWoww first gain public recognition?
They gained recognition through the debut of Jersey Shore in 2009, which showcased their nightlife activities and on-screen chemistry to a broad audience.
